LE9 4 is a postcode sector in South Leicestershire. Homes here sold for a median of £290,000 over the last year, up 20.8% over five years. 4,282 sales are on record. 61% of homes are rated EPC C or better.
- £177,500 median sold price (all time)
- £290,000 median price, last 12 months
- 4,282 recorded sales
- +20.8% 5-year price change
- 31% of postcodes in England’s least-deprived 30%
- 61% of homes rated EPC C or better
- Source: HM Land Registry Price Paid & English Indices of Deprivation, Jul 2026
